We know Wantagh’s housing stock. The original 1945-1965 Cape Cods and ranches along streets like Jerusalem Avenue and Wantagh Avenue have chimneys that served both fireplace and oil-fired boiler through a single flue. Many converted to gas without relining. We find this on camera inspections regularly. It’s a hidden hazard specific to this era of construction, and we flag it every time.

Mortar Repointing
Wantagh’s salt air grinds down mortar joints faster than almost anywhere in Nassau County. We’ve repointed chimneys on Seamans Neck Road where the pointing had turned to sand in under fifteen years - half the lifespan you’d expect inland. Our crew grinds out failed joints to proper depth and packs with color-matched, high-compressive mortar rated for coastal freeze-thaw. A typical repointing job on a Wantagh ranch chimney runs $850-$1,400.

Spalling Brick Repair
Spalling - brick faces popping off from freeze-thaw cycling - is everywhere in Wantagh once water has breached the crown or mortar. The 1940s-1960s brick used here was often softer than modern stock, so it absorbs more moisture and suffers more when temperatures drop. We cut out spalled units, install matching replacements, and seal the crown to stop the cycle. Most Wantagh spalling repairs fall between $650-$1,200.

Chimney Waterproofing
This is non-negotiable on coastal chimneys. We apply vapor-permeable sealers from professional-grade suppliers that let the brick breathe while blocking salt-driven moisture. A standard Wantagh chimney waterproofing treatment runs $450-$750 and buys years of protection against the bay air that destroys unsealed masonry. We recommend it after any repointing or spalling repair.

Flashing Repair
Galvanized flashing rusts through in Wantagh in five to seven years. We’ve pulled apart roof-chimney joints in South Wantagh where the flashing was Swiss cheese. We install stainless steel step flashing and counterflashing - Copperfield and Famco components - that survive coastal exposure. Typical flashing repair in Wantagh: $550-$950. If your roofer used galvanized, it will fail again. We use stainless or we don’t do the job.

Chimney Rebuilding
When the damage is too extensive for spot repair, we rebuild from the roofline up or from the shoulder down, matching original brick and installing a poured concrete crown with proper overhang and drip edge. A partial rebuild on a Wantagh Cape Cod chimney typically runs $1,800-$2,800. We document the structural condition with camera footage before recommending this scope - no surprises, no upsell.

Tuckpointing
For chimneys where the mortar is sound but the aesthetic is failing, tuckpointing restores the fine-line appearance of original construction. In Wantagh’s historic districts and well-kept ranches, this preserves curb appeal while the waterproofing does the real protective work. Tuckpointing here runs $600-$1,100 depending on access and height.

Common Chimney Repair Problems We See in Wantagh Homes
- Salt-air mortar erosion. The prevailing southwest wind carries bay spray across Wantagh’s chimneys year-round. Mortar joints that would last thirty years in Levittown fail in fifteen here. We see this first on the windward faces, especially along Sunrise Highway and south toward the water.
- Crown cracks from thermal shock. Wantagh’s coastal temperature swings - hot sun on brick, then a cold bay breeze - stress chimney crowns beyond what inland climates demand. A cracked crown funnels water straight to the flue. We pour new crowns with proper expansion joints and overhang.
- Galvanized cap and flashing failure. The previous contractor saved forty dollars with galvanized steel. In Wantagh, that’s false economy. We replace with stainless Gelco or Olympia Chimney components that outlast the roof.
- Orphaned shared flues from oil-to-gas conversion. Because Wantagh’s post-war chimneys were built with a shared flue for both fireplace and oil-fired boiler, many now-orphaned flues sit oversized and unlined after gas conversions - a hidden hazard that only a video camera scan reveals. This dual-flue legacy is specific to the original 1945-1965 Cape Cod and ranch stock here, not found in newer inland Nassau County developments.

The original 1945-1965 Cape Cod and ranch homes in Wantagh were built with a single flue serving both the fireplace and the oil-fired boiler. When homeowners converted to gas, the new appliance often vented into that same oversized flue without installing a properly sized liner. An oversized flue causes poor draft, condensation damage to the clay tile, and accelerated creosote buildup. Only a camera inspection reveals this. Galvanized steel caps rust through in Wantagh’s salt air in five to seven years. Stainless steel caps from Gelco or Olympia Chimney last twenty-plus years. The upfront cost difference is roughly $80-$150 on a standard cap installation, but the galvanized cap will need replacement twice in the lifespan of one stainless unit. Third-degree creosote is hard, glossy, and tar-like - it drips from the flue like candle wax and is extremely combustible. In Wantagh, it forms most often in oversized, unlined flues where the reduced draft slows smoke cooling. You may smell a sharp, acrid odor or see shiny black deposits when you open the damper. We remove it with rotary mechanical cleaning or, in severe cases, chemical treatment followed by controlled burning.
